I was motivated to compose this work on one hand by my year-long fascination with the accordion, and on the other by the fact that despite a thirty-year history with that instrument, I have dedicated several miniatures, including my earliest works (written for my sister), to the... cello. Now, after several years of knowing the members of the TWOgether Duo, the opportunity has arisen to convey my new ideas to my young friends, whose mastery I have been observing with admiration: I trust they will decipher my personal emotions and energy directly and powerfully. At the same time, I do not even eschew sentimental associations: when I look and listen to TWOgether Duo, I feel they express me, play "my" ideas in a way I would play them - isn't it what composing is all about Of course, the title A­cordeON is a pun, a mixed meaning: it would be tautological to further explain it. Let it resound!

A­cordeON was commissioned by the Musical Aspirations Foundations within the "Collections. Compositional Commissions" programme of the Polish Ministry of Culture and National Heritage, run by the Institute of Music and Dance.
